First of all, I enjoy this Web site and the insight! My question is: Are you aware of any USB wireless adapters on the market today that support WPA and specifically 802.1x? It's easy to find cardbus and PCMCIA but I can't locate USB's.

    Requires Free Membership to View

One wireless USB adapter that I've used with WPA and preshared key and 802.1X is the D-Link DWL-122. Retail USB adapters that have received WPA certification from the Wi-Fi Alliance include the Microsoft Wireless USB 2.0 Adapter MN-710 and the Dell TrueMobile USB 2.0 Adapter Model #1300. At this time, the D-Link DWL-G120, Buffalo WLI-USB-G54, and OfficeConnect Wireless 11g USB Adapter also claim to support WPA, but more are sure to follow.

This was first published in February 2004
